G
Ganfield Hundred  One of the 20 hundreds of Berkshire, containing the parishes of Buckland, Hatford, Hinton Waldridge, Pusey, Shillingford, and parts of Longworth and Stanford in the Vale
Garford  Chapelry in the parish of Marcham
Garston, East  see East Garston a parish in the hundreds of Lambourn and Moreton
Ginge, East  Tything in the parish of West Hendred
Ginge, West  Tything in the parish of East Lockinge
Goldfinch Bottom  Named area in the parish of Thatcham, in the county of Berks
Goosey  Chapelry in the parish of Stanford in the Vale
Graizeley  Tything in the parish of Sulhampstead Abbots
Grampound or
Grand Pont
  Tything in the parish of Oxford St Aldate
Grasley or Grazeley  Alternative spellings of Graizeley, a tything in the parish of Sulhampstead Abbots
Great Barrington  Parish in the lower division of the hundred of Slaughter
Great Coxwell  Parish in the hundred of Faringdon
Great Farringdon  Alternative name for Faringdon, a parish and market town in the hundred of Faringdon
Great Fawley  Alternative name for Fawley, a parish in the hundred of Kintbury Eagle
Great Hendred  Alternative name for East Hendred, a parish in the hundred of Wantage
Great Shefford  Alternative name for West Shefford, a parish in the hundred of Kintbury Eagle
Greenham  Chapelry in the parish of Thatcham
Grove  Hamlet and district parish in the hundred of Wantage. According to the Victoria County History, Grove became a separate parish in 1835 and has its own registers; so it really should have its own page instead of being on the Wantage parish page.
